How many cup are equal to 120 ml?

1 teaspoon = 5 mL Therefore: 3 teaspoon = 15 mL = 1 tablespoon 4 tablespoons = 60 mL = 1/4 cup Two 1/4 cups = 120 mL = 1/2 cup
